Between Suches and Blue Ridge, Georgia. Click camera to View Our Campground. Located at the edge of the Chattahoochee National Forest near Blue Ridge and Suches, Georgia. Skeenah Creek resides on the grounds of the old Skeenah Creek Mill. Built in 1848, the grist mill had been operational grinding meal for over one hundred and thirty years. The property encompasses a wide diversity of environments including large growth forest, fields, grasslands, natural meadows and wooded hillsides. A year-round salmon spawning stream which is also home to Cutthroat, Dolly Varden, Rainbow Trout and Coho flows through the property, bringing added enjoyment and beauty.
